The field of IT consultancy is as dynamic as it is demanding, requiring a unique set of skills that enable professionals to offer insightful, practical advice to clients across diverse industries. Being an IT consultant isn't just about possessing technical know-how; it involves a blend of analytical prowess, effective communication, project management, and continuous learning, among others. Here we uncover the key skills that will set you apart in the IT consultancy field and how to develop them effectively.
The bedrock of IT consultancy is solid technical knowledge. Consultants must be well-versed in multiple programming languages, systems architecture, cybersecurity, and network infrastructure. It's essential to have a grasp of current technology trends and be able to apply this knowledge to solve complex business problems. Developing technical expertise involves a commitment to ongoing education through certifications, workshops, and hands-on practice.
Critical thinking and problem-solving are at the heart of IT consultancy. Consultants often need to deconstruct complex systems and processes to identify underlying issues and inefficiencies. To sharpen analytical skills, engage in activities that challenge your problem-solving abilities, such as puzzles, strategic games, or case studies. Additionally, familiarity with data analysis tools and methodologies is invaluable.
Clear and effective communication is paramount in IT consultancy. You need to articulate complex technical jargon into layman's terms, ensuring stakeholders understand the implications of your recommendations. To improve communication skills, practice public speaking, writing clear and concise reports, and active listening. Engaging in cross-disciplinary projects can also enhance your ability to communicate with non-technical audiences.
Understanding the business context in which technology functions is critical. An IT consultant should be able to align IT strategies with business goals. This requires knowledge of business processes, finance, and market trends. To build business acumen, consider taking business courses or an MBA, or immerse yourself in industry-specific literature.
IT consultants are frequently tasked with overseeing projects. Proficiency in project management entails planning, organizing, leading, and controlling resources efficiently. Familiarize yourself with project management software and methodologies, such as Agile or Scrum. Attaining a PMP (Project Management Professional) certification can also bolster your credibility.
The ability to work effectively with others, both within and outside the IT department, is essential. This includes negotiating with stakeholders, mediating conflicts, and collaborating with team members of varying technical backgrounds. Participating in team sports or community projects can develop these interpersonal skills.
In a rapidly evolving field like IT, adaptability is key. IT consultants should be comfortable with change and willing to learn new technologies and approaches. To stay adaptable, maintain a growth mindset, and be open to experimenting with new ideas and processes. Failure should be seen as a learning opportunity.
IT consulting involves a high degree of trust and confidentiality. Upholding ethical standards and displaying professionalism at all times is non-negotiable. This might entail staying informed of legal and regulatory requirements related to IT and engaging in ethical decision-making practices. Certification in IT governance, such as COBIT or ITIL, can emphasize your commitment to professionalism.
The ability to manage your workload effectively while meeting deadlines is crucial in consultancy. Time management skills ensure that you can juggle multiple projects without compromising quality. You can enhance your time management by using productivity tools, setting realistic goals, and learning to prioritize effectively.
Finally, don't underestimate the power of soft skills in IT consultancy. Empathy, patience, and cultural sensitivity play a significant role in building relationships and understanding client needs. Soft skills can be honed through volunteer work, mentorship roles, or even travel, which broadens one's understanding of different cultures and ways of working.
In conclusion, becoming a top-tier IT consultant is more than just keeping up with technological advancements. It's about curating a diverse set of skills that allow you to navigate complex challenges and offer strategic solutions. Investing in developing these skills will not only set you apart but also ensure that you provide exceptional value to your clients.
To become an IT consultant, a bachelor's degree in a relevant field such as computer science, information technology, or engineering is typically required. Additionally, certifications in specific areas of expertise, such as cybersecurity or project management, can enhance your credibility as a consultant.
Continuous learning is key to improving technical expertise. Engage in regular training sessions, pursue relevant certifications, participate in workshops, and stay updated on the latest technology trends through industry publications and online resources.
Common challenges for IT consultants include managing client expectations, staying updated on rapidly changing technologies, dealing with project scope changes, and effectively communicating technical information to non-technical stakeholders.
Soft skills are essential in IT consultancy as they help you to effectively communicate, collaborate, and understand client needs. Developing soft skills such as empathy, communication, and adaptability can significantly enhance your success as an IT consultant.
While not always mandatory, having project management experience can greatly benefit IT consultants. It allows for more effective planning, coordination of resources, and meeting project deadlines, ultimately improving the overall success of consultancy projects.
Ethical standards are crucial in maintaining trust and integrity in IT consultancy. Adhering to ethical practices ensures client confidentiality, data security, and compliance with industry regulations, ultimately building a reputation of professionalism and reliability.
Effective time management strategies include setting priorities, utilizing productivity tools, creating realistic schedules, delegating tasks when necessary, and regularly reviewing and adjusting your workload to ensure deadlines are met efficiently.
For further enrichment and skill development in the field of IT consultancy, the following resources are highly recommended: